If you mostly watch live sports
You'll want a live TV streaming service with strong sports coverage, plus maybe a league add-on. Options here include Fubo, YouTube TV, Hulu + Live TV, Sling and DirecTV Stream. The right one depends on your teams and regional networks, which vary by ZIP code. See our guide to watching sports without cable, then we'll confirm your teams are covered on WhatsApp.
If you mostly watch live local TV and news
A live TV plan covers your local affiliates and news in most areas. Philo and Sling are budget-friendly starting points, while YouTube TV and Hulu + Live TV carry broader lineups. A simple over-the-air antenna can also pull in local channels for free. Compare the options in our best live TV streaming services guide.
If you mostly watch movies and shows on demand
On-demand apps are your fit, and you can mix paid and free. Paid options include Netflix, Disney+, Max, Peacock and Prime Video. Free, fully legal apps like Tubi and Pluto TV add thousands of titles at no cost. Our best legal streaming apps guide breaks them down so you only pay for what you'll actually watch.

Is a legal plan really more expensive than IPTV?
Often less than you think, once you price in IPTV's hidden costs. Free legal apps like Tubi and Pluto TV cost nothing. An entry live TV tier runs around $25 to $45 a month, and on-demand apps start near $8 to $16 each (as of 2026, verify current pricing). Mix and match beats one bloated bundle every time.
Here's the honest math people forget. Your IPTV "deal" looks cheap until it buffers during the big game, goes dark overnight, or the seller disappears with your money. Then you pay again. Factor in downtime, lost payments to dead sellers, and the malware risk, and reliable legal streaming usually wins on real cost. IPTV vs a legal streaming plan, side by side
On the things that actually matter day to day, legal wins on reliability, safety, picture quality, support and peace of mind. IPTV competes only on upfront price, and even that edge fades once it stops working. Here's a side-by-side so you can see the trade-offs before you switch.
| What matters | Pirate / grey IPTV | Legal streaming (LuxiIPTV-guided) |
|---|---|---|
| Reliability | Buffers; servers go dark overnight | Stable, licensed servers built for streaming |
| Safety | Malware and payment-scam risk | Trusted apps from official stores |
| Picture quality | Inconsistent; often drops in HD | Reliable HD and 4K where offered |
| Support | None; seller may vanish | Real help desks, plus free guidance from us |
| Legality | Unlicensed; real risk to you | Fully legal and above-board |
| Real cost | Cheap until you re-buy or lose access | Predictable; free options exist |
Unlicensed IPTV carries security costs the sticker price hides. One study found visitors to piracy sites are 28 times more likely to pick up malware than people on legitimate ones (Digital Citizens Alliance, 2015). That hidden risk is a core reason reliable legal streaming often wins on true cost.

Can I keep using my Firestick or Roku?
Yes. Legal streaming apps run on the device you already own, including Firestick, Fire TV, Roku, Android TV and most smart TVs. You won't need to buy new hardware. Our setup guide walks you through installing legal apps on your exact device, step by step, in plain language.
